How Romanticism Encouraged the Decline of Marriage

By Filings on Fri, 10/04/19
Christian Living
Marriage
Family Life

“[R]omanticism … regards the emotional bond within marriage as an end in itself, the principal meaning of the relationship and the basis for its permanency. And its emergence two centuries ago marked the beginning of the slide toward singlehood that we see today.” - Intellectual Takeout
